Romain Vimont 582161607e Add option to select USB or TCP/IP devices
If several devices are connected (as listed by `adb devices`), it was
necessary to provide the explicit serial via -s/--serial.

If only one device is connected via USB (respectively, via TCP/IP), it
might be convenient to select it automatically. For this purpose, two
new options are introduced:
 - -d/--select-usb: select the single device connected over USB
 - -e/--select-tcpip: select the single device connected over TCP/IP

Romain Vimont 137d2c9791 Remove confusing sc_str_truncate()
This util function was error-prone:
 - it accepted a buffer as parameter (not necessarily a NUL-terminated
   string) and its length (including the NUL char, if any);
 - it wrote '\0' over the last character of the buffer, so the last
   character was lost if the buffer was not a NUL-terminated string, and
   even worse, it caused undefined behavior if the length was empty;
 - it returned the length of the resulting NUL-terminated string,
   which was inconsistent with the input buffer length.

In addition, it was not necessarily optimal:
 - it wrote '\0' twice;
 - it required to know the buffer length, that is the input string
   length + 1, in advance.

Remove this function, and let the client use strcspn() manually.

Romain Vimont 38cdcdda50 Improve prebuilt system
This aims to fix two issues with the previous implementation:
 1. the whole content of downloaded archives were extracted, while only
    few files are necessary;
 2. the archives were extracted in the prebuild-deps/ directory as is.

As a consequence of (2), the actual directory name relied on the root
directory of the archive. For adb, this root directory was always
"platform-tools", so when bumping the adb version, the target directory
already existed and the dependency was not upgraded (the old one had to
be removed manually).

Expose common function to download a file and check its checksum, but
let the custom script for each dependency extract only the needed files
and reorganize the content if necessary.

Romain Vimont c996a6d462 Fix socket close race condition
The server needs to interrupt the sockets on stop, but it must not close
them while other threads may attempt to read from or write to them.

In particular, the video_socket is read by the stream thread, and the
control_socket is written by the controller and read by receiver.

Therefore, close the socket only on sc_server_destroy(), which is called
after all other threads are joined.

Romain Vimont 17d01b5bf7 Add UI/UX support for relative mouse mode
In relative mouse mode, the mouse pointer must be "captured" from the
computer.

Toggle (disable/enable) relative mouse mode using any of the hardcoded
capture keys:
 - left-Alt
 - left-Super
 - right-Super

These capture keys do not conflict with shortcuts, since a shortcut is
always a combination of the MOD key and some other key, while the
capture key triggers an action only if it is pressed and released alone.

The relative mouse mode is also automatically enabled on any click in
the window, and automatically disabled on focus lost (it is possible to
lose focus even without the mouse).

Romain Vimont 6102a0b5bb Move input_manager into screen
The input_manager is strongly tied to the screen, it could not work
independently of the specific screen implementation.

To implement a user-friendly HID mouse behavior, some SDL events
will need to be handled both by the screen and by the input manager. For
example, a click must typically be handled by the input_manager so that
it is forwarded to the device, but in HID mouse mode, the first click
should be handled by the screen to capture the mouse (enable relative
mouse mode).

Make the input_manager a descendant of the screen, so that the screen
decides what to do on SDL events.

Concretely, replace this structure hierarchy:

     +- struct scrcpy
        +- struct input_manager
        +- struct screen

by this one:

     +- struct scrcpy
        +- struct screen
           +- struct input_manager
